Three Lions Wrestle In Second Successive EURO Conflict

Seeking to seal their place within the Spherical of 16 of the 2024 European Championship (EURO 2024), England locked horns with Group C rivals Denmark on the Deutsche Financial institution Park on Thursday night (June 20).

Having escaped with a slender 1-0 win over Serbia on Matchday 1, the Three Lions wanted a robust exhibiting to get the critics off their again. Nonetheless, that they had no such luck, as Denmark produced a wonderful efficiency to limit them to a 1-1 draw. Actually, England have been fortunate to get away with a draw, because the Danes have been those who had extra photographs over the course of the sport (16 to 12).

Conservative Method Harm England Towards Denmark

Contemplating how star-studded the English squad is, the Three Lions shouldn’t have had an excessive amount of bother dominating proceedings in opposition to Denmark. But, Gareth Southgate couldn’t discover a solution to make his crew play as much as their potential. Phil Foden had somewhat extra pleasure than the sport in opposition to Serbia, however that got here on the expense of Jude Bellingham’s fluidity down the center. Bukayo Saka additionally had a poor recreation by his lofty requirements, whereas the protection afforded an excessive amount of area to the Danish attackers.

The image seems fairly gloomy on the finish of the match, however within the opening minutes, England seemed on the right track for a cushty win. After making inroads into the opposition third just a few instances, England bought their noses in entrance via Harry Kane within the 18th minute. The Bayern Munich man was lurking inside the world when Kyle Walker‘s deflected cross discovered its solution to him. The 30-year-old utilized a scientific, close-range end to offer England the lead.

Not like most groups, Denmark didn’t crumble after England pulled forward. They saved up the strain and finally equalized via Morten Hjulmand within the thirty fourth minute. The Danish midfielder took intention from outdoors the penalty space and scored with the assistance of the within of the left-hand publish. Had England not dropped again, Hjulmand wouldn’t had the area to try such a shot.

Each groups had the chance to go in entrance within the second half, with Phil Foden putting the publish within the 56th minute and Andreas Christensen skying his effort from shut vary within the eighty fifth minute.

England Might Have Benefitted From From Extra Dynamic Substitutions

England supervisor Southgate fielded his strongest XI in opposition to Denmark. When the crew’s ways didn’t bear fruit, the English supervisor made some modifications, bringing on Conor Gallagher, Eberichi Eze, Jarrod Bowen, and Ollie Watkins. Out of the gamers he introduced on, solely Watkins confirmed some spark, including to England’s risk within the ultimate third.

For the second time in EURO 2024, Southgate selected to not area 2023-24 Premier League Younger Participant of the Season Cole Palmer. He additionally didn’t convey on Kobbie Mainoo, who is likely one of the most nimble-footed defensive midfielders round. Had the duo gotten an opportunity to make their case, England might have performed with a better tempo within the second half. They might have gotten one other probability or two to attain the elusive winner.
